About Didier
- fiabiliser et simplifier les systèmes existants,
- accélérer le delivery tout en maîtrisant la qualité,
- faire progresser les équipes vers plus d’autonomie et de rigueur technique.
French
Native or bilingual
English
Conversational
Spanish
Basic
Experience
- Alptis AssurancesTech Lead JavaBANKING AND INSURANCEDecember 2024 - Today (1 year and 6 months)Lyon, FranceContexte : courtier grossiste en assurances (mutuelle et prévoyance).Rôle : Tech Lead Java sur les parcours de vente santé.Réalisations principales :
- Conception et développement de deux parcours complets de vente santé
- Industrialisation du delivery : modèle réutilisable et automatisé.
- Réduction importante des charges de développement (≈ 70 %) sur les parcours.
- Stabilisation et maintenance des parcours existants.
- Collaboration étroite avec les équipes produit, architecture et exploitation.
Stack : Java 21 · Spring 6 (Boot, Security, Web, Data) · MongoDB · Docker · GitHub Actions · SonarQube · Nexus · Gravitee · Rancher · Kibana · REST / microservicesMéthodes : CI/CD · Clean Architecture · Testing pragmatiqueCadre : Hybride (1 jour/semaine sur Lyon) - Ensemble scolaire Saint-Louis (Crest)Formateur JavaEDUCATION AND E-LEARNINGMay 2024 - June 2024 (1 month)Crest, FranceContexte : formation dispensée dans le cadre d’un Bachelor CIEL (Bac+3).Rôle : conception et animation d’un module de 4 jours sur les bases du développement Java moderne.Contenu :
- Programmation orientée objet et principes de Clean Code.
- Introduction à Spring Boot et à l’API REST.
- Mise en pratique via un mini-projet inspiré de Doctolib.
- Transmission des bonnes pratiques de développement professionnel.
Support de cours : https://github.com/ZandoliDev/doctocrest/blob/main/Introduction%20au%20d%C3%A9veloppement%20en%20Java.pdfDépôt git (base du projet) : https://github.com/ZandoliDev/doctocrestRésultat : 7 étudiants formés à la conception d’API, aux fondamentaux du développement orienté objet et bonnes pratiques - Informatique CDCTech Lead Java – Informatique CDC / Onepoint (Bordeaux – remote)CONSULTING AND AUDITSDecember 2021 - November 2024 (2 years and 10 months)Bordeaux, FranceContexte : filiale IT de la Caisse des Dépôts et Consignations (gestion des retraites).Rôle : Tech Lead Java pour plusieurs équipes (2 à 6 développeurs) sur des projets critiques à forte visibilité.Réalisations principales :
- Stabilisation des applications et fiabilisation du delivery dans un contexte sensible.
- Réécriture de modules legacy et migration Java 8 → 21.
- Automatisation des processus de build et d’intégration continue (+60 à +70 % de gain de temps).
- Encadrement et accompagnement technique des équipes.
- Animation de tech talks sur le TDD et le refactoring (Spring Batch, Golden Master).
Résultats : restauration de la confiance client et amélioration durable de la qualité logicielle.Stack : Java 8–21 · Spring Boot / Batch / Security · PostgreSQL · Oracle · Docker · Kubernetes · Jenkins · SonarQube · Kafka · Axway · REST / SOAPCadre : full remote – prestataire Onepoint
Recommendations
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Education
- Master 2 MIAGEPolytech Lyon2010Spécialité : Aide à la décision